func minPathSum(grid [][]int) int {
|
||
|
return sum(grid, len(grid)-1, len(grid[0])-1)
|
||
|
}
|
||
|
|
||
|
func sum(grid [][]int, x, y int) int {
|
||
|
if x == 0 && y == 0 {
|
||
|
return grid[x][y]
|
||
|
}
|
||
|
|
||
|
if x == 0 {
|
||
|
return grid[x][y] + sum(grid, x, y-1)
|
||
|
}
|
||
|
|
||
|
if y == 0 {
|
||
|
return grid[x][y] + sum(grid, x-1, y)
|
||
|
}
|
||
|
|
||
|
return grid[x][y] + _min(sum(grid, x-1, y), sum(grid, x, y-1))
|
||
|
}
|
||
|
|
||
|
func _min(a, b int) int {
|
||
|
if a < b {
|
||
|
return a
|
||
|
}
|
||
|
return b
|
||
|
}
